Leaving out the left in Italian politics

In just over four weeks' time (4th February), Italians go to the polls in a general election. The parties have been presenting their logos to the Interiors Ministry but the word "left" has almost gone completely from some parties' campaigning literature. Dan Damon learnt more from the Italian journalist, Chiara Rimella, who writes for Monocle magazine. (Picture: Coliseum at Rome Credit: AFP)
